Output 6912cc55af4c6e99b4f5d02c6edaf99bc78f540dc3f4ede1f12056a397bde22a:3

value
27943065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0194c6f1ee2430c7c5b75e742eb7c3a0bd166441 OP_EQUAL
address
M83X8qZrYFkEjz3vKDUmNzAcE2brj1ELju
transaction
6912cc55af4c6e99b4f5d02c6edaf99bc78f540dc3f4ede1f12056a397bde22a
spent
true